From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from dpdk.org (dpdk.org [92.243.14.124]) by inbox.dpdk.org (Postfix) with ESMTP id 17B0EA2EFC for ; Fri, 20 Sep 2019 13:23:53 +0200 (CEST) Received: from [92.243.14.124] (localhost [127.0.0.1]) by dpdk.org (Postfix) with ESMTP id D16501F3C9; Fri, 20 Sep 2019 13:23:51 +0200 (CEST) Received: from mx0b-0016f401.pphosted.com (mx0a-0016f401.pphosted.com [67.231.148.174]) by dpdk.org (Postfix) with ESMTP id 9F3F31F3C5 for ; Fri, 20 Sep 2019 13:23:50 +0200 (CEST) Received: from pps.filterd (m0045849.ppops.net [127.0.0.1]) by mx0a-0016f401.pphosted.com (8.16.0.42/8.16.0.42) with SMTP id x8KBKDcN019630; Fri, 20 Sep 2019 04:23:49 -0700 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=marvell.com; h=from : to : cc : subject : date : message-id : references : in-reply-to : content-type : content-transfer-encoding : mime-version; s=pfpt0818; bh=sjVfj3LKmZwuDOtze1w347MrMoreE2K45C+QP/L9h6Q=; b=vFjXcblNGolD0LzT3JeoUwRJSV/DrrQBC2O0n3/WRJeYAQiCr7OCTymKRAhcrkojLTlw 3fT5Q7fxEJPwjnEsvy/IDecdQQJ4IyXGMq0ZNf1HrZwySO+MvLbyptxDYnsnrVaDmLPN NQcIMis1tY8FtnIqTQz35QOppCFwZyzrwrRY7xMPSjdVB7envW3BrDXdcIAfEJb5Z9gr LupD6zkew1TTPJPWMh3jhBhFEKB4kb8KQdx9v7b5FhgwlNixZbRRcNx0TcRQZcxKMF9o RTxauSAaLWquBDc2S/fRWVaFJ+mFG3rc9ftv7+ax+jIsRgFB4kaUdfSnqw5OA+V3yF2n 2A== Received: from sc-exch04.marvell.com ([199.233.58.184]) by mx0a-0016f401.pphosted.com with ESMTP id 2v3vce040u-1 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-SHA384 bits=256 verify=NOT); Fri, 20 Sep 2019 04:23:49 -0700 Received: from SC-EXCH02.marvell.com (10.93.176.82) by SC-EXCH04.marvell.com (10.93.176.84) with Microsoft SMTP Server (TLS) id 15.0.1367.3; Fri, 20 Sep 2019 04:23:48 -0700 Received: from NAM01-BY2-obe.outbound.protection.outlook.com (104.47.34.50) by SC-EXCH02.marvell.com (10.93.176.82) with Microsoft SMTP Server (TLS) id 15.0.1367.3 via Frontend Transport; Fri, 20 Sep 2019 04:23:48 -0700 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=CtnlHWfObxT1SFkaURZF6ySwdLCL8qpKzsC8FhUE1e6E44o/RepjEqmIaNe6FiaGM3qJAyGbUNYjPQS3cuT8qNkMFGrjRksaW+tyHYpHOVu9i4NSrXAmJb2cPm/Wl5EIfdQvWi5PnJR9N7NXv9UsWP2bStPPuUxub/0bcWMxc1agpTcWS1Tn7eSYk1kuQS/iunAC/MR4J/8gsBfK1BDacfnG5mpI5QRhyU84dY1BM9wb2AZ+S83e9rZoEETl1Q/EUgm6Ta3Ouojw8/VDfDpnUgFFbBwvsJhRegZZbaOlVcr2BD8Y2FGyhazq3RkN6ipvudRExz17m0vsFqges+57Cw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=sjVfj3LKmZwuDOtze1w347MrMoreE2K45C+QP/L9h6Q=; b=ecFOs3uWSPKrmKuSWNW9JWqnnyAz7yWKYFx3NoTG2ogKR7LSPAcLcH0UMqSP3PPmofBvAIDGhq54DF8OX/cb3OnjOGfVy992l638kGVkywQAfqKPnGEQvLZjVweUT6F6x8gFTx8Hx3UWoYAn3X8H6907kxI01+x3ICZs+ycOkcd6Cl8297HFGHzJcw3Oab1ENMpSWzmw5csHYouR5VXgYxTgJAYuT/FHQb2l0ldzOQ9eur6utElrTu/pwkZGAfCRt6ZfIZYMHj2OHJWkO4EhKaCdbrYvoqRcalfp3dso7EUMp5coV8MyQGjy7S611gm6H3CPdHlVWxGsuiaGlJi10Q==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=marvell.com; dmarc=pass action=none header.from=marvell.com; dkim=pass header.d=marvell.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=marvell.onmicrosoft.com; s=selector2-marvell-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=sjVfj3LKmZwuDOtze1w347MrMoreE2K45C+QP/L9h6Q=; b=WE0r9ZyDcrTnLk4OSdlAYZWOybMfJMufReG9Ox2q77fpzEUZ5jUoTEVWwJekiF4hGPm6TOH4TNYP0sfEC3EiAiKFlqsfo9y2sesk+ea3jNiUnV+w+z4HDysy8l82uualI4fpGJ/m18IHlagPrSnvAhnzV5Gfc2eYalu9jmigm+I= Received: from MN2PR18MB2797.namprd18.prod.outlook.com (20.179.22.16) by MN2PR18MB3085.namprd18.prod.outlook.com (20.179.21.16)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.2284.18; Fri, 20 Sep 2019 11:23:47 +0000 Received: from MN2PR18MB2797.namprd18.prod.outlook.com ([fe80::2010:7134:bdcf:8ad9]) by MN2PR18MB2797.namprd18.prod.outlook.com ([fe80::2010:7134:bdcf:8ad9%7]) with mapi id 15.20.2284.023; Fri, 20 Sep 2019 11:23:47 +0000 From: Nagadheeraj Rottela To: Akhil Goyal , "pablo.de.lara.guarch@intel.com" , "mattias.ronnblom@ericsson.com" CC: "dev@dpdk.org" , Srikanth Jampala Thread-Topic: [PATCH v4 08/11] crypto/nitrox: add burst enqueue and dequeue operations Thread-Index: AQHVXAy7liq4f1zWtUyiDfU6VcRaxqc0gHoAgAAG2bCAAAlXgIAAAYAA Date: Fri, 20 Sep 2019 11:23:46 +0000 Message-ID: References: <4b0fc70c-768a-a474-ace4-b69513412cae@ericsson.com> <20190826124836.21187-1-rnagadheeraj@marvell.com> <20190826124836.21187-9-rnagadheeraj@marvell.com> In-Reply-To: Accept-Language: en-IN, en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: x-originating-ip: [115.113.156.2] x-ms-publictraffictype: Email x-ms-office365-filtering-correlation-id: bcd05280-0641-44cb-44e9-08d73dbd00ff x-microsoft-antispam: BCL:0; PCL:0; RULEID:(2390118)(7020095)(4652040)(8989299)(5600167)(711020)(4605104)(1401327)(4534185)(7168020)(4627221)(201703031133081)(201702281549075)(8990200)(2017052603328)(7193020); SRVR:MN2PR18MB3085; x-ms-traffictypediagnostic: MN2PR18MB3085: x-ms-exchange-transport-forked: True x-microsoft-antispam-prvs: x-ms-oob-tlc-oobclassifiers: OLM:8273; x-forefront-prvs: 0166B75B74 x-forefront-antispam-report: SFV:NSPM; SFS:(10009020)(4636009)(136003)(39860400002)(346002)(376002)(396003)(366004)(199004)(189003)(66446008)(102836004)(66066001)(2906002)(5660300002)(66946007)(76116006)(476003)(55236004)(66476007)(478600001)(107886003)(64756008)(6506007)(66556008)(229853002)(52536014)(6246003)(2201001)(54906003)(316002)(486006)(4326008)(110136005)(446003)(186003)(11346002)(26005)(86362001)(9686003)(74316002)(2501003)(7736002)(7696005)(71190400001)(76176011)(4744005)(71200400001)(99286004)(14454004)(81156014)(8676002)(81166006)(6436002)(8936002)(14444005)(55016002)(256004)(305945005)(25786009)(6116002)(3846002)(33656002); DIR:OUT; SFP:1101; SCL:1; SRVR:MN2PR18MB3085; H:MN2PR18MB2797.namprd18.prod.outlook.com; FPR:; SPF:None; LANG:en; PTR:InfoNoRecords; A:1; MX:1; received-spf: None (protection.outlook.com: marvell.com does not designate permitted sender hosts) x-ms-exchange-senderadcheck: 1 x-microsoft-antispam-message-info: gd4Li2UIbPIXhbPRWdCZOuGLhbKGNgn7xvCjNZHQdqu51f+e0zenL6eqgq2sFQXhqJKXh8p3rQup+7+6b8UjVNTKiAAUxArX51u6AT4S5Gj8SlrNAKWJYCXMvwE+w7+UV8e2sSTvy6asd4qDf/lBXeJGvE76v8ObERUhFwFOk7GQ9/2tV9Dx7V1T0Uw1dDaEbW+OvcAgEubqYoB16zBbuAQr71pc+2muuP9SMj1hh/EY4lGvDcZB67q5BO1aYxFn+mXkXQfs9fV8HX4ZstRFvhC5gBeFQxT6KZgKN2IIQFOPoUvhN8F10BKklgIJwkuw2RsCmT37UeINzwif8Mueq9sBb+zAAieaK5aAp+O+MGtwXZYfoCM+pitGmFt82XuChJPN/eBrGarkCrPHE+fUzgOSiS2vGt0hCnJPHqYv6Oc=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 X-MS-Exchange-CrossTenant-Network-Message-Id: bcd05280-0641-44cb-44e9-08d73dbd00ff X-MS-Exchange-CrossTenant-originalarrivaltime: 20 Sep 2019 11:23:47.0037 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 70e1fb47-1155-421d-87fc-2e58f638b6e0 X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: 9A3pDgM/VxsXwngcqIqUwzIPzato8yuGKDmQSa8zdmNEUuo2mIfYpjiyy0Hjx9okF0r4aCLHox9PDyENo0AeYFjJ0HreNNNQUBiZj4NbEPc= X-MS-Exchange-Transport-CrossTenantHeadersStamped: MN2PR18MB3085 X-OriginatorOrg: marvell.com X-Proofpoint-Virus-Version: vendor=fsecure engine=2.50.10434:6.0.70,1.0.8 definitions=2019-09-20_03:2019-09-20,2019-09-20 signatures=0 Subject: Re: [dpdk-dev] [PATCH v4 08/11] crypto/nitrox: add burst enqueue and dequeue operations X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" >=20 > > > > Hi Akhil, > > > > > > > > > > > > > Add burst enqueue and dequeue operations along with interface for > > > > symmetric request manager. > > > > > > > > Signed-off-by: Nagadheeraj Rottela > > > > --- > > > > > > I do not see any support of scatter gather in this patchset, but > > > your feature list has that. > > > Was it added by mistake or I have missed something? Could you please > > > point to the code where it is supported in case I have missed. > > > > It's added in 9/11 patch. The "create_sglist_from_mbuf" function > > handles single and multi-segment packets. >=20 > Does it support both inplace and out of place SG? In place SG is handled by "create_cipher_auth_inplace_outbuf" and out of place SG is handled by "create_cipher_auth_oop_outbuf".